About

A comprehensive suite of network diagnostic tools for professionals. It offers features like ARP/NDP lookup, DNS queries, IP calculations, bandwidth testing, and port scanning. Securely manage two-factor authentication codes and view network routing tables.

βœ“ARP/NDP lookup
βœ“DNS lookup
βœ“IP Calculator
βœ“iperf bandwidth test
βœ“Port Scan
βœ“SSL/TLS Information
βœ“Two-factor authentication code storage

FAQ

What does the HE.NET Network Tools app do?

This app provides a comprehensive suite of network diagnostic tools for network engineers and system administrators. It allows users to perform tasks such as looking up local devices, querying DNS records, calculating IP subnets, testing bandwidth, and scanning ports on remote servers.

What are the key features of this network tool?

Key features include ARP/NDP lookup for local devices, Bonjour service browsing, DNS lookups for various record types, IP subnet calculations, iperf for bandwidth testing, ping and traceroute utilities, port scanning, and SSL/TLS information retrieval. It also includes a secure storage for one-time password (OTP) codes.

Is the HE.NET Network Tools app free to use?

Yes, the application is completely free to use and does not contain any advertisements. This means you can access all its network diagnostic features without any cost or interruptions.

What kind of network information can I get with this app?

You can retrieve information such as local network interface details, routing tables, DNS zone records (SOA, NS, A, AAAA, MX, PTR), and details about network resources via Whois lookups. It also allows you to check SSL/TLS ciphers and protocols when connecting to remote services.

Who is the target audience for this application?

This application is designed for network engineers, system administrators, and IT professionals who need a reliable set of tools for diagnosing and managing network issues. It is particularly useful for those who require in-depth network analysis and troubleshooting capabilities on their mobile devices.
